Oh, thanks for the compliments, everyone! :D

The aviary I bought is the 178x242x192cm or 70”x95.3”x74.6” aluminium aviary from VidaXL (I know it’s available on the Swedish and British versions of the VidaXL site, but I don’t know about any other place - you’ll have to search for it! I think I saw it on amazon.co.uk too...) - which is pretty good and very affordable, BUT it is not a super sturdy aviary, so I wouldn’t use it full-time for any bird with a relatively big beak who likes to chew the bars. I also wouldn’t use it full-time outdoors either without doing some extra securing work on it first, as the net doesn’t really sit that well in the columns so any predator could easily just pop the net panel out if it really wanted to get to the bird... It’s good as an indoor aviary for smaller birds with a little less beak strength (I’ve got the slightly smaller version for Leia and Meg as their main housing indoors), and it’s great for supervised outdoor playtime for any bird, which is how I use it!

The big tree trunk is our old apple tree, I wanted to keep it for my birds after we cut it down but could never be bothered to drag it up the stairs to the bird room so it just sat around in my garage until I got the aviary heheh. I steam cleaned it thoroughly when I did get it out for the aviary.
The leafy branches are rowan (european mountain ash, Sorbus aucuparia) and norway maple (acer platanoides), two of the different kinds of bird safe trees I have in my backyard - I regularly pick fresh branches and twigs, give ’em a hot wash in the shower and just stick them all around the aviary (and refill when they’re all chewed up), all the birbs LOVE picking off the leaves and chewing the twigs!

I had some help from my dad when assembling the aviary (and I do recommend getting someone to help with that ahah, it was quite a hassle.. You do kind of get the hang of it after a while but it would still be kinda hard to do alone) and we were done in pretty much a day. Then I just threw the big tree and some toys in there and decided I was done for now ahaha.
It’s been up for about a week now!
